Nothing bad can happen in a place called Christmas Tyme, Colorado. Right?
Granted, Sean McGregor is there to bodyguard a recent heiress to the Kane Industries fortune. Not to mention there have been two previous attempts on her life.
For Sean, a former Recon Marine and ex-Secret Service Agent this should be a no-brainer. Safely ensconced in a mountain chalet overlooking the picturesque town he can control the enviornmnt. Control the environment, control the mission.
But the Kane chalet is hiding dark secrets he can't control

(3.5 stars) - low key & reliably sweet bodyguard romance

A simple, straightforward whodunnit/bodyguard romance. The narrative voice is on the dry, dispassionate side - definitely no angst here - and the romance is insta.

It wasn't overly difficult to guess the villain, which actually led me to second guess myself, but the wrap up was very nicely done.

This is the kind of read I enjoy when I'm just looking for something simple & reliably sweet - especially after reading something emotionally draining - so in that regard it was a good read

*Romance level: sweet kisses, nothing graphic

*Potential triggers: discussion of a case in which a woman was raped - they talk about what happened, but there are no explicit details. Also a #TDS trigger described below.

*Political: some mentions of the protagonist leaving Secret Service due to having issues with an unnamed socialist administration, & at one point, some of the characters stay at Trump Tower - so definite trigger for #TDS sufferers - but for the rest of us, there isn't actually any mention, let alone cheerleading, so it's not major. Though I agree that I'd rather not be reminded of politics in my entertainment fare.

I was really enjoying this read, and the mystery and suspense was good. It was heading for at least a 4* rating, until near the end when a certain guy mentions he is going to England to marry a minor duchess - apparently there are a lot of young, pretty ones!

Say what!?

Minor Duchess?

1. In England a dukedom is the highest title you can have under Prince. Nothing minor about that.

2. You can only be a duchess in England if you're married to a duke...or are his widow! If you marry again, you lose the title you had as his widow. Either you take on a new title if you marry a peer, or become just Mrs if you marry a commoner.


So, the daughter of a peer I could go with - if he's looking for a lower ranking then the daughter of an earl (who would have the title of Lady) or a viscount (who would have the title of The Honourable) would easily work, especially as they would keep their title upon marrying (Well, unless marrying someone higher ranked, then that title supercedes it!) But not a minor duchess. And I'm pretty sure we don't have a lot of young widowed duchesses.

The story took a major downturn here for me, and has resulted in a lower rating than it otherwise would have.

This was a cute cozy mystery about a man who is hired as a bodyguard to Candace Kane. Candace is a recently discovered heir to a grand fortune in Colorado. Sean is out of his element since he is from Florida and is going to the land of ice and snow in Christmas Tyme, Colorado.

Lots of twists and turns and questionable relatives. I was suspicious of several cousins but didn’t put the pieces together for much of the book. The author did a good job with red herrings and kept the plot going. Candy’s nephew was precious and brought out the soft side of Candace and Sean. There was a natural faith element portrayed by Sean and Grandma Hilda. And some of the characters were brought along in their Christian walk.

This is part of a series called The 12 Mysteries Of Christmas. It is worth looking up the rest of this series.
